Primary Responsibilities/Essential Functions:
Manage the day-to-day running of the ETD & OTC Reconciliation team within Futures Operations, including daily trade/position/cash reconciliations of internal systems to Exchanges/CCPs/Clearing Brokers.
Ensure data integrity of inter-systems front to back, including accuracy of data feeding to the Finance department.
Provide managerial oversight of reconciliation workflow to ensure completion, accuracy, control, and adherence to SLA, using appropriate daily and weekly checklists and timely management escalation when required.
The job requires oversight of multiple balance sheets (HBEU/HBCE/HBAP/HSI).
Utilize strong data analysis and planning skills to drive automation, reduce manual touch points, and flag potential risks in the reconciliation process.
Ongoing analysis is needed to identify all reconciliation breaks and manage a book of work to correct upstream errors and reduce breaks by partnering with Trade Capture and Static Data functions to drive efficiency.
Be conversant with Clearing systems architecture and trade and reconciliation flows; possess excellent communication skills and be agile and responsive.
